1. Understanding the Metric and Imperial Systems:

Before diving into the conversion, it's crucial to understand the two systems involved: the metric system (also known as the International System of Units or SI) and the imperial system (primarily used in the United States).

Metric System: This system is based on powers of 10, making conversions relatively straightforward. The fundamental unit of length is the meter (m). Centimeters (cm) are a smaller unit within this system, with 100 centimeters equaling one meter (100 cm = 1 m).

Imperial System: This system is less systematic, employing units like inches, feet, yards, and miles. The relationships between these units are not based on powers of 10, making conversions more complex. One foot equals 12 inches (1 ft = 12 in), three feet equal one yard (3 ft = 1 yd), and so on.

The conversion between centimeters and inches necessitates bridging the gap between these two systems.

2. The Conversion Factor: Inches to Centimeters:

The key to converting between centimeters and inches lies in the conversion factor. This factor represents the ratio between the two units. The accepted conversion is:

1 inch (in) ≈ 2.54 centimeters (cm)

The "≈" symbol denotes "approximately equal to" because the conversion is a rounded value. The actual value is slightly more precise, but 2.54 cm is sufficiently accurate for most purposes.

This conversion factor can be used in two ways:

Inches to Centimeters: Multiply the number of inches by 2.54 to get the equivalent in centimeters.
Centimeters to Inches: Divide the number of centimeters by 2.54 to get the equivalent in inches.


3. Converting 11 Centimeters to Inches:

Now, let's apply this knowledge to convert 11 centimeters to inches. We'll use the second method mentioned above:

11 cm / 2.54 cm/in ≈ 4.33 inches

Therefore, 11 centimeters is approximately equal to 4.33 inches.

6. Alternative Conversion Methods:

While the direct conversion using the factor 2.54 cm/in is the most common and efficient method, other methods exist. For example, you could use a proportion:

1 in / 2.54 cm = x in / 11 cm

Solving for x (by cross-multiplication) will yield the same result.
